Toshali National Craft Mela records a business of Rs 16Cr

Bhubaneswar: Sales at 16th Toshali National Craft Mela- 2022 held at Janata Maidan crossed Rs 16 crore. The 14 days exhibition organised by Handlooms, Textiles & Handicrafts Department concluded on Sunday.

Artisans, weavers and sculptors from across the country participated in this crafts mela to exhibit their handicraft and handloom products.

This year, there were around 390 handlooms and handicrafts stalls. While 150 stalls were by weavers, artisans from different parts of the country, similarly 150 artisans and weavers were from Odisha.

Last year, the fair witnessed a footfall of around 14 lakh visitors incurring a business of at least Rs 12.38 crore.

Officials said that artisans from 24 states participated in the mela which witnessed footfall of more than 19 lakh visitors.
